Research On Several Key Problems Of The Production System Of Molded Finishing Furniture Products

With the continuous development of intelligent manufacturing,the scale of China's furniture industry is expanding day by day.As an important branch of membrane press facing furniture,the annual output value has been nearly 100 billion.However,most of the factories are still in the semi-automatic production state of single machine processing in the processing center at the beginning of production.In addition,the efficiency and accuracy of the existing manual sorting method is low for the order sorting process after the processing center.And there is still a lack of effective order scheduling algorithm in the membrane pressing station after the sorting process,which leads to high cost.Therefore,the above key problems hinder the increase of profit in the furniture factory of membrane press facing.This paper studies on the above problems.(1)A set of automatic on-line system is designed to meet the requirement of improving the production capacity of machining center.The system includes automatic feeding,marking and back plate machining machine in series,parallel device of front plate multi machine.It is a "1 + 1 + 5" machine tool quantity ratio as a whole,and the original point coordinate transformation method of front plate machine tool is added.In order to improve the saturation degree of the production line of the machining center,the work order distribution method of the multi machine parallel device of the positive plate is studied,which makes the work order distribution more uniform and reasonable.The system reduces the cost input of site,labor and machine,and greatly improves the production capacity of the machining center.(2)In order to solve the problem of order sorting in the follow-up production line of machining center,an order sorting system based on LAN is designed.The system includes color light prompt module,code scanner module and the server.It realizes the function of single person and double person to sort a large number of parts accurately and quickly,and meets the system response time requirement of the factory under the maximum load of the code scanner.It replaces the manual sorting mode,avoids the burden of order sorting confusion on the factory production,and reduces the cost.(3)Aiming at the order scheduling of membrane pressure station after sorting,an improved greedy algorithm is proposed.Based on the priority as the basis of the order film pressing production scheduling,and combined with the color and area characteristics of the order to be film pressed,the iterative calculation is carried out,and the solution that not only meets the requirements of daily production capacity and delivery date,but also has low film investment is obtained.In the practical application process of the factory,the cost input of the film is reduced.(4)According to the requirement of order status control in production line,the software of production management system is designed,which can track the production progress,warehousing and delivery of each order station.Finally,in the same 8-hour working time,the automatic on-line system of the machining center has increased the daily peak energy of the factory with an annual output value of 10 million in Xingtai by 51.51%.The order sorting system has accurate processing results,and the response time under the maximum scanning load required by the factory is within 0.9s.The film pressing production scheduling algorithm has reduced the film input quantity of the factory by 2.07%.The production management system improve the production management level of the factory.
